The Chrysos commitment and mission
Here at Chrysos we combine science and software to create technology solutions that are changing the global mining industry; both from a productivity and environmental impact perspective.
The company's flagship technology, PhotonAssay, steps around centuries-old chemistry-based assay methods to deliver true 'atom-counting' analysis for the measurement of gold and other high-value metals.
